Congressman Joe Kennedy III to host Gov. Patrick's STEM Advisory Council meeting in Holyoke, tour UMass Amherst

March 5, 2014

Kennedy is slated to host the quarterly meeting of the STEM council March 3, 2014 at the Massachusetts Green High-Performance Computing Center on Cabot and Bigelow streets. Following the meeting, Kennedy will tour the STEM Diversity Institute at the UMass Amherst Life Science Laboratories. The STEM Diversity Institute focuses on expanding opportunities for under-represented minorities and women in the fields of science, technology, engineering and mathematics.
